Kelly MacPhaden gets Rookie of the Year!
Canadian Automobile Sports Club-Ontario Regional Racing- Formula F1rst Championship
Ajax woman makes outstanding debut
First year racer Kelly MacPhaden who only started to race open wheels this year, has accomplished her goal in obtaining rookie of the year.
Kelly was only the female lead the Formula F1st series until she encountered numerous mechanical problems that set her back in the points.
MacPhaden acheived a 2nd place finish in the Formuala F1rst championship, and 3rd place in the Canadian Automobile Sports Clubs championship.
"I am very pleased with how well I did this year. It was frustrating with the number of problems we had with our engine. It seemed that we would solve the problem then find a new one. I am still happy with how I performed on the track. I am looking forward to racing next year. I would like to thank all my sponsors for their support."
